Default Re: Ogre Kingdoms - Warhammer Nation

Well basic Ogres actually only have Str 4 Tgh 4 in warhammer, which really isn't that strong - only as strong as a big orc for instance. So I can't really justify giving them Str 20 or something like the Jotuns in dom3. Bandar apes have str 15 I believe, which is roughly the same as the ogres, though the ogres are significantly tougher and get more attacks. The Slave Giant though, will have considerably higher str - giants in warhammer are larger than Jotuns, more like Niefel size.

Default Re: Ogre Kingdoms - Warhammer Nation

Ok I have another little preview. I made some changes to the basic ogre and added in one equipped with 'gutplate n bits', an 'ogre choppa' and an ironfist. I've also done a flag, although I'm not happy with the bit mounted at the top yet - that cattle skull is just a placeholder. The flag depicts the Great Maw, devouring god of the ogres.

It's attached.

I'm going with quite straightforward graphics for the ogres, even more so than with the skaven, as they look fairly alike. I'll make sure to throw in enough variety to keep them from being boring though.

I gave them a little playtest just using a handful of their units and they tore [censored] up nicely. I toned them down a touch but I reckon they're about the same power as giants - better against groups of smaller foes (due to more attacks) but worse against bigger ones (due to lower strength).
